Quote:
Originally Posted by Mixolssss View Post
888rep is there any widrawal problem with the person tha took
the bonuns of 8$ without deposit ?

i mean for example i take 8$ bonus without deposit and i win a MTT for 1000$
can i withdraw emmediately??????
Quote:
Originally Posted by bennymacca View Post
not sure if it has changed, but it used to be that you could withdraw anything you won over and above the $8 but you had to roll over that $8 a ridiculous number of times before being able to withdraw

so if you played an $8 mtt and won it for $1000, you could withdraw $992
I haven't heard of it changing. That's how it should be.

The amount you had to play a bonus before it would clear was 20x. So you'd have to effectively bet $160 before you could cash it out.

I'll double check though just to make sure bonus policies haven't changed.
